Abstract

This study departed from the notion that the meanings of words in the Qur’an are bounded by the context. Words of similar meaning in general actually have significant differences. Words related to the five senses, for example, in the Qur'an are interpreted differently according to the context of the sentence. The use of the word fi’il related to the process of seeing are abshara, ra’a, nadzara, and anasa; related to the hearing processare, are sami’a, anshata, ashgha; related to the process of feeling, are dzaqa, tha’amaandakala, and relating to the fingering, which allegedly lamisa and massa are assumed to have different meanings based on its context. To covert the meanings, semantic approach in content analysis method was used. The implications are the development of the five sense competence is very important to do to lead people to have perfect personality.
